An Old Chicago restaurant and bar is planned for Grand Forks in 2012.
Ted Horan, an operating partner with Willmar, Minn.-based Border States Management, which manages locations of Old Chicago and other restaurant brands, confirmed that the group is currently scouting Grand Forks for locations. Continue Reading
